Recognizing Color Psychology and Its Influence On Organization



When you pick shades for your service's outside, understanding color psychology can substantially affect just how possible customers view your brand.



Colors stimulate emotions and established the tone for your organization. For instance, blue frequently conveys count on and professionalism and trust, making it optimal for banks. Red can develop a sense of urgency, perfect for dining establishments and clearance sales.

On the other hand, environment-friendly signifies development and sustainability, interesting eco-conscious consumers. Yellow grabs focus and triggers positive outlook, yet way too much can overwhelm.

Consider your target audience and the message you intend to send. By picking the right shades, you not just enhance your aesthetic appeal but also straighten your picture with your brand values, ultimately driving client interaction and loyalty.

Analyzing Citizen Trends and Regulations



How can you guarantee your exterior painting options reverberate with the area? Start by researching regional patterns. See neighboring businesses and observe their color pattern.

Remember of what's preferred and what feels out of area. This'll aid you straighten your options with neighborhood aesthetic appeals.

Next off, inspect local policies. Lots of communities have standards on outside shades, particularly in historic areas. You do not intend to spend time and cash on a scheme that isn't compliant.

Engage with neighborhood business owners or area teams to collect insights. They can offer beneficial comments on what colors are favored.
